Transaction 6300a760450a7c07d50995ce24c8607a572973a06e3f8cb0e0a1b64892a86a98
1 Input
1 Output
-
6300a760450a7c07d50995ce24c8607a572973a06e3f8cb0e0a1b64892a86a98:0
- value
- 66938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de8de92f5ae5497ad541a43a5ba28af23e44f5fa OP_EQUAL
- address
- 3MymwGfKTGSqwbgveSMRVxNYvJMsVciMNJ